Given the soon arriving commencement of the NBA season, I'd like to establish this as a thread wherein we can share any information regarding an NBA team choosing to switch, change, or add new jerseys.

As of now, the only confirmed changes I have the knowledge of are:

1. Houston Rockets: Adding a new alternate uniform, confirmed by Darryl Morey to be comprised of shades of red, white, and mustard. (I will find a link ASAP)

2. Philadelphia 76ers: Changing to a new uniform set reminiscent of the retro jerseys, (red, white, and blue). Viewable on their official website.

I heard some rumors about Golden State dropping the yellow/gold colors from the logos and using orange as a primary color even with the jerseys. Also Utah doing some logo modifications (either dropping the purple or incorporating the music note or both). And New Jersey dropping the Blue Jerseys since they only want the jerseys to say Nets instead of New Jersey. I think conrad would know more about this.
